Chronic Disease Management

Nutrition plays a key role in managing chronic diseases such as diabetes, hypertension, heart disease, and kidney disease. Our registered dietitians provide specialized nutrition advice to help manage these conditions effectively. We offer education on carbohydrate counting for diabetes, sodium reduction for hypertension, and heart-healthy eating strategies. By integrating nutrition into your overall care plan, we aim to improve disease outcomes and enhance quality of life.

Sports Nutrition

For athletes and active individuals, proper nutrition is essential for performance, recovery, and overall health. Our Nutrition Department offers sports nutrition services to help you optimize your diet for peak performance. We provide guidance on nutrient timing, hydration, and supplement use, tailored to your specific sport and training regimen. Whether you are a professional athlete or a recreational exerciser, we help you achieve your fitness goals through effective nutrition strategies.
